We manufacture unique lead free pewter metal decorative accent tile in southern California. High relief and detailed designs derived from jewelry and architectural styles around the world. The Tile Tacks have a 1/4" stem which you can install in new or preexisting tile surfaces. Finishes available are silver, pewter and aged brass. The pewter and aged brass finishes may vary by job lot . Our pewter consists of 92% tin, 7.5% antimony, and .5% copper.

The timeline for completing a brick or stone project depends on factors like project size, weather conditions, and material availability. For smaller repairs or installations, such as fixing 2-3 damaged bricks or adding a small accent wall, the project can typically be completed within 1-3 days. Larger projects, like creating a full stone patio or re-facing a home's exterior with brick veneer, may take 1-3 weeks.
Coordination with your contractor is key. Be sure to ask for an estimated timeline during the initial consultation.

It's essential to verify that your contractor is licensed and insured before starting any brick or stone projects. Licensing requirements vary by state and local jurisdiction, but generally, contractors should hold a general contractor’s license or a masonry-specific license.
You can check if a contractor is licensed by visiting your state’s licensing board or your local building department. For nationwide resources, consult the National Association of State Contractors Licensing Agencies (NASCLA) at www.nascla.org. This ensures you hire a reputable professional who adheres to industry standards.

Yes, experienced brick and stone professionals can often match existing materials to maintain a cohesive appearance. They may source older bricks from suppliers specializing in reclaimed materials or use dyes and finishes to blend new materials with the existing structure.
However, perfect matches aren’t always guaranteed due to variations in age, weathering, and manufacturing techniques over time. Discuss this concern with your contractor during the consultation phase to set realistic expectations.
